Поделиться через


VirtualMachineScaleSetVMRunCommands interface

Интерфейс, представляющий VirtualMachineScaleSetVMRunCommands.

Методы

beginCreateOrUpdate(string, string, string, string, VirtualMachineRunCommand, VirtualMachineScaleSetVMRunCommandsCreateOrUpdateOptionalParams)

Операция создания или обновления команды запуска виртуальной машины VMSS.

beginCreateOrUpdateAndWait(string, string, string, string, VirtualMachineRunCommand, VirtualMachineScaleSetVMRunCommandsCreateOrUpdateOptionalParams)

Операция создания или обновления команды запуска виртуальной машины VMSS.

beginDelete(string, string, string, string, VirtualMachineScaleSetVMRunCommandsDeleteOptionalParams)

Операция удаления команды запуска виртуальной машины VMSS.

beginDeleteAndWait(string, string, string, string, VirtualMachineScaleSetVMRunCommandsDeleteOptionalParams)

Операция удаления команды запуска виртуальной машины VMSS.

beginUpdate(string, string, string, string, VirtualMachineRunCommandUpdate, VirtualMachineScaleSetVMRunCommandsUpdateOptionalParams)

Операция обновления команды запуска виртуальной машины VMSS.

beginUpdateAndWait(string, string, string, string, VirtualMachineRunCommandUpdate, VirtualMachineScaleSetVMRunCommandsUpdateOptionalParams)

Операция обновления команды запуска виртуальной машины VMSS.

get(string, string, string, string, VirtualMachineScaleSetVMRunCommandsGetOptionalParams)

Операция запуска виртуальной машины VMSS.

list(string, string, string, VirtualMachineScaleSetVMRunCommandsListOptionalParams)

Операция получения всех команд выполнения экземпляра в масштабируемом наборе виртуальных машин.

Сведения о методе

beginCreateOrUpdate(string, string, string, string, VirtualMachineRunCommand, VirtualMachineScaleSetVMRunCommandsCreateOrUpdateOptionalParams)

Операция создания или обновления команды запуска виртуальной машины VMSS.

function beginCreateOrUpdate(resourceGroupName: string, vmScaleSetName: string, instanceId: string, runCommandName: string, runCommand: VirtualMachineRunCommand, options?: VirtualMachineScaleSetVMRunCommands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<VirtualMachineRunCommand>, VirtualMachineRunCommand>>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не зависит от регистра.

vmScaleSetName

string

Имя набора VirtualMachineScaleSet

instanceId

string

Имя VirtualMachineScaleSetVM

runCommandName

string

Имя команды VirtualMachineRunCommand

runCommand
VirtualMachineRunCommand

Параметры, предоставленные операции Create Virtual Machine RunCommand.

options
VirtualMachineScaleSetVMRunCommandsCreateOrUpdateO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<@azure/core-lro.SimplePollerLike<OperationState<VirtualMachineRunCommand>, VirtualMachineRunCommand>>

beginCreateOrUpdateAndWait(string, string, string, string, VirtualMachineRunCommand, VirtualMachineScaleSetVMRunCommandsCreateOrUpdateOptionalParams)

Операция создания или обновления команды запуска виртуальной машины VMSS.

function beginCreateOrUpdateAndWait(resourceGroupName: string, vmScaleSetName: string, instanceId: string, runCommandName: string, runCommand: VirtualMachineRunCommand, options?: VirtualMachineScaleSetVMRunCommandsCreateOrUpdateOptionalParams): Promise<VirtualMachineRunCommand>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не зависит от регистра.

vmScaleSetName

string

Имя набора VirtualMachineScaleSet

instanceId

string

Имя VirtualMachineScaleSetVM

runCommandName

string

Имя команды VirtualMachineRunCommand

runCommand
VirtualMachineRunCommand

Параметры, предоставленные операции Create Virtual Machine RunCommand.

options
VirtualMachineScaleSetVMRunCommandsCreateOrUpdateOptionalParams

Параметры параметров.

Возвращаемое значение

beginDelete(string, string, string, string, VirtualMachineScaleSetVMRunCommandsDeleteOptionalParams)

Операция удаления команды запуска виртуальной машины VMSS.

function beginDelete(resourceGroupName: string, vmScaleSetName: string, instanceId: string, runCommandName: string, options?: VirtualMachineScaleSetVMRunCommands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не зависит от регистра.

vmScaleSetName

string

Имя набора VirtualMachineScaleSet

instanceId

string

Имя VirtualMachineScaleSetVM

runCommandName

string

Имя команды VirtualMachineRunCommand

options
VirtualMachineScaleSetVMRunCommandsDeleteO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, string, string, VirtualMachineScaleSetVMRunCommandsDeleteOptionalParams)

Операция удаления команды запуска виртуальной машины VMSS.

function beginDeleteAndWait(resourceGroupName: string, vmScaleSetName: string, instanceId: string, runCommandName: string, options?: VirtualMachineScaleSetVMRunCommandsDeleteOptionalParams): Promise<void>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не зависит от регистра.

vmScaleSetName

string

Имя набора VirtualMachineScaleSet

instanceId

string

Имя VirtualMachineScaleSetVM

runCommandName

string

Имя команды VirtualMachineRunCommand

options
VirtualMachineScaleSetVMRunCommandsDeleteO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<void>

beginUpdate(string, string, string, string, VirtualMachineRunCommandUpdate, VirtualMachineScaleSetVMRunCommandsUpdateOptionalParams)

Операция обновления команды запуска виртуальной машины VMSS.

function beginUpdate(resourceGroupName: string, vmScaleSetName: string, instanceId: string, runCommandName: string, runCommand: VirtualMachineRunCommandUpdate, options?: VirtualMachineScaleSetVMRunCommandsUpdateOptionalParams): Promise<SimplePollerLike<OperationState<VirtualMachineScaleSetVMRunCommandsUpdateResponse>, VirtualMachineScaleSetVMRunCommandsUpdateResponse>>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не зависит от регистра.

vmScaleSetName

string

Имя набора VirtualMachineScaleSet

instanceId

string

Имя VirtualMachineScaleSetVM

runCommandName

string

Имя команды VirtualMachineRunCommand

runCommand
VirtualMachineRunCommandUpdate

Параметры создания ресурсов.

options
VirtualMachineScaleSetVMRunCommandsUpdateOptionalParams

Параметры параметров.

Возвращаемое значение

beginUpdateAndWait(string, string, string, string, VirtualMachineRunCommandUpdate, VirtualMachineScaleSetVMRunCommandsUpdateOptionalParams)

Операция обновления команды запуска виртуальной машины VMSS.

function beginUpdateAndWait(resourceGroupName: string, vmScaleSetName: string, instanceId: string, runCommandName: string, runCommand: VirtualMachineRunCommandUpdate, options?: VirtualMachineScaleSetVMRunCommandsUpdateOptionalParams): Promise<VirtualMachineScaleSetVMRunCommandsUpdateResponse>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не зависит от регистра.

vmScaleSetName

string

Имя набора VirtualMachineScaleSet

instanceId

string

Имя VirtualMachineScaleSetVM

runCommandName

string

Имя команды VirtualMachineRunCommand

runCommand
VirtualMachineRunCommandUpdate

Параметры создания ресурсов.

options
VirtualMachineScaleSetVMRunCommandsUpdateOptionalParams

Параметры параметров.

Возвращаемое значение

get(string, string, string, string, VirtualMachineScaleSetVMRunCommandsGetOptionalParams)

Операция запуска виртуальной машины VMSS.

function get(resourceGroupName: string, vmScaleSetName: string, instanceId: string, runCommandName: string, options?: VirtualMachineScaleSetVMRunCommandsGetOptionalParams): Promise<VirtualMachineRunCommand>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не зависит от регистра.

vmScaleSetName

string

Имя набора VirtualMachineScaleSet

instanceId

string

Имя VirtualMachineScaleSetVM

runCommandName

string

Имя команды VirtualMachineRunCommand

options
VirtualMachineScaleSetVMRunCommandsGetOptionalParams

Параметры параметров.

Возвращаемое значение

list(string, string, string, VirtualMachineScaleSetVMRunCommandsListOptionalParams)

Операция получения всех команд выполнения экземпляра в масштабируемом наборе виртуальных машин.

function list(resourceGroupName: string, vmScaleSetName: string, instanceId: string, options?: VirtualMachineScaleSetVMRunCommandsListOptionalParams): PagedAsyncIterableIterator<VirtualMachineRunCommand, VirtualMachineRunCommand[], PageSettings>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не зависит от регистра.

vmScaleSetName

string

Имя набора VirtualMachineScaleSet

instanceId

string

Имя VirtualMachineScaleSetVM

options
VirtualMachineScaleSetVMRunCommandsListOptionalParams

Параметры параметров.

Возвращаемое значение